BHP Billiton says it is committed to easing long-running congestion at the Port of Newcastle and believes coal shippers can help solve the problems plaguing the world's biggest coal export harbour.

The resources giant renewed its commitment following reports of looming chaos at Newcastle, in the NSW Hunter region, after a breakdown in negotiations between the state government and the industry on arrangements for rival coal companies to share the port's overstretched capacity.
